About

Mayesbrook Park is a large open space in the London Borough of Barking and Dagenham. It contains sports facilities, including a running track and athletics stadium, alongside areas of grassland and wetland. The park is bisected by the River Roding, with paths following its course through the grounds.

The Rippleside area lies adjacent to the park, primarily consisting of residential housing and industrial estates. It is located near the confluence of the River Roding and the Thames. A notable landmark is the Ripple Road Baths, a historic public baths building that has been converted for other community uses.

Area overview

On average Mayesbrook Park & Rippleside has very high de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 77 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 40.6%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Mayesbrook Park & Rippleside is £63,438 per year. There are 1 schools in Mayesbrook Park & Rippleside: 1 primary (0 Outstanding and 1 Good) and 0 secondary (0 Outstanding and 0 Good). On average most houses in area has low public transport connectivity. Mayesbrook Park & Rippleside is home to around 9,552 people, with a population density of about 7,034.9 per km2.

Property prices in Mayesbrook Park & Rippleside

Based on 51 recent sales, the median property price is £368,000 in Mayesbrook Park & Rippleside area, with individual transactions ranging from £150,000 up to £555,000.
